Repsol S.A. Focuses on Sustainability Amid Economic Uncertainty
Repsol S.A., the Spanish multinational energy company, continues to enhance its commitment to sustainability within the global energy sector. The company prioritizes the transition to renewable energy sources and aims to reduce its carbon footprint significantly by 2050. With recent developments in the energy landscape and increased demand for cleaner energy, Repsol is well-positioned to lead the charge towards greener practices in the oil and gas industry. The drive towards sustainability is not only a strategic move but also aligns with global trends that see nations and corporations alike seeking to mitigate climate change effects.
In recent months, Repsol has ramped up investments in renewable energy projects, including wind and solar power initiatives. By diversifying its energy portfolio, the company aims to transition away from traditional fossil fuels and embrace a more sustainable future. This shift is crucial not only for reducing greenhouse gas emissions but also for positioning Repsol as a forward-thinking leader in an industry facing increasing regulatory pressures and societal demands for responsible energy practices. The company’s strategy is reflected in its ambitious targets, including a commitment to achieving net-zero emissions by 2050, which underscores its proactive approach in a transforming energy market.
Furthermore, Repsol's emphasis on innovation and technological advancements plays a vital role in its sustainability journey. The company is investing in research and development to enhance energy efficiency and explore carbon capture technologies. These initiatives are critical as they not only contribute to environmental goals but also drive operational efficiency, potentially reducing costs over the long term. As Repsol navigates the evolving energy landscape, its focus on sustainability and innovation positions it favorably to meet both regulatory requirements and market expectations, ensuring resilience and competitiveness in a rapidly changing world.
